40029

База данных «Склад сотовых телефонов»

Практическая работа

Информатика, кибернетика и программирование

21 Назначение базы данных Склад сотовых телефонов База данных Склад предназначена: для клиента покупателя для работника склада Созданная база данных содержит информацию о: фирме производителя адрес контактный телефон контактное лицо индекс; товаре телефонах; клиентах ФИО код клиента телефон адрес; заказах код заказа дата и оплата заказа количество заказанных телефонов С помощью этой базы данных клиент может посмотреть параметры и свойства понравившегося ему телефона.ФИО_клиента FROM Клиент ORDER BY...

Русский

2013-10-13

802.5 KB

26 чел.

Министерство образования и науки Российской Федерации

Федеральное агентство по образованию

ГОУ ВПО Нижегородский государственный педагогический университет

Факультет математики, информатики и физики

ПРОЕКТ ПО ИНФОРМАЦИОННОЙ СИСТЕМЕ:


Оглавление

Назначение базы данных …………………………………….…….…………….3

Схема данных…………………………………………………………….………..4

Главная форма……………………………………...…………...............................4

Структура таблиц………………………………………………………………....5

Формы редактирования и заполнения таблиц ……….………………………..12

Запросы …………………………………………….…………………………….14

Отчеты …………………………………………….……………………………..21


Назначение базы данных «Склад сотовых телефонов»

База данных «Склад» предназначена:

  •  для клиента (покупателя)
  •  для работника склада

Созданная база данных содержит информацию о:

  •  фирме производителя (адрес, контактный телефон, контактное лицо, индекс);
    •  товаре (телефонах);
    •  клиентах (ФИО, код клиента, телефон, адрес);
    •  заказах (код заказа, дата и оплата заказа, количество заказанных телефонов)

С помощью этой базы данных  клиент может посмотреть параметры и свойства понравившегося ему телефона. Покупатель имеет доступ к информации.

С помощью созданной базы данных покупатель  может получить информацию:

  •  о цене телефонов;
  •  о телефонах, которые не превышают определенную цену;
  •  о телефонах, удовлетворяющих определенным характеристикам;
  •  о фирме производителя
  •  о дате заказа и т.д.


Схема Базы данных «Склад»

Главная форма для управления БД «Склад»

Структура таблиц БД  «Склад»

 

Таблица: Заказ

 Имя Тип Размер

 Код_заказа Длинное целое 4

 SourceField:  Код_заказа

 

 Дата_заказа Дата/время 8

 Format:  General Date

 SourceField:  Дата_заказа

 

 Код_клиента Длинное целое 4

 DisplayControl:  Поле со списком

 RowSource:  SELECT Клиент.Код_клиента, Клиент.ФИО_клиента FROM Клиент ORDER BY

[Код_клиента], [ФИО_клиента];

RowSourceType:  Таблица или запрос

 SourceField:  Код_клиента

 

 Код_товара Длинное целое 4

 DisplayControl:  Поле со списком

 RowSource:  SELECT Товар.Код_товара, Товар.Модель_телефона FROM Товар ORDER BY [Код_товара], [Модель_телефона];

 RowSourceType:  Таблица или запрос

 SourceField:  Код_товара

 Количество_телефонов Длинное целое 4

 DisplayControl:  Поле

 SourceField:  Количество_телефонов

 

 Оплата Дата/время 8

 SourceField:  Оплата

 

 №_счета Текстовый 50

 DisplayControl:  Поле

 SourceField:  №_счета

 

Таблица: Клиент

 Имя Тип Размер

 Код_клиента Длинное целое 4

 SourceField:  Код_клиента

 

 ФИО_клиента Текстовый 50

 DisplayControl:  Поле

 SourceField:  ФИО_клиента

 

 Телефон_клиента Текстовый 50

 DisplayControl:  Поле

 SourceField:  Телефон_клиента

 

 Адрес_клиента Текстовый 50

DisplayControl:  Поле

 SourceField:  Адрес_клиента

 

 

Таблица: Товар

 Имя Тип Размер

 Код_товара Длинное целое 4

 SourceField:  Код_товара

 

 Модель_телефона Текстовый 50

 DisplayControl:  Поле со списком

 RowSource:  SELECT Заказ.Модель_телефона FROM Заказ;

 RowSourceType:  Таблица или запрос

 SourceField:  Модель_телефона

 

 Цена Денежный 8

 SourceField:  Цена

 

 Фирма_производителя Текстовый 50

 DisplayControl:  Поле со списком

 RowSource:  SELECT [Фирмапроизводителя]. Фирма_производителя FROM [Фирма производителя] ORDER BY [Фирма_производителя];

 RowSourceType:  Таблица или запрос

 SourceField:  Фирма_производителя

 

 Масса (г) Текстовый 50

 DisplayControl:  Поле

 SourceField:  Масса (г)

 

 Размеры (мм) Текстовый 5

 DisplayControl:  Поле

 SourceField:  Размеры (мм)

 

 Тип_карты_памяти Текстовый 50

 DisplayControl:  Поле

 SourceField:  Тип_карты_памяти

 

 Объем_внутренней_памяти (Мб) Текстовый 50

 DisplayControl:  Поле

 SourceField:  Объем_внутренней_памяти (Мб)

 

 Медиа_плеер Текстовый 50

 DisplayControl:  Поле

 SourceField:  Медиа_плеер

 

 FM-радио Текстовый 50

 DisplayControl:  Поле

 SourceField:  FM-радио

 

 Встроенная_фотокамера (Mpix) Текстовый 50

 DisplayControl:  Поле

 SourceField:  Встроенная_фотокамера (Mpix)

 

 Blutooht-соединение Текстовый 50

 DisplayControl:  Поле

 SourceField:  Blutooht-соединение

 

 WiFi-соединение Текстовый 50

 DisplayControl:  Поле

 SourceField:  WiFi-соединение

 

 Смартфон Текстовый 50

 DisplayControl:  Поле

 SourceField:  Смартфон

 

 Время_работы_в_режиме_ожидания Текстовый 50

 DisplayControl:  Поле

 SourceField:  Время_работы_в_режиме_ожидания

 

 Время_работы_в_режиме_разговора Текстовый 50

 DisplayControl:  Поле

 SourceField:  Время_работы_в_режиме_разговора

 

 Java-приложения Текстовый 50

 DisplayControl:  Поле

 SourceField:  Java-приложения

 

 Touch_Screen Текстовый 50

 DisplayControl:  Поле

 SourceField:  Touch_Screen

 

 GPS Текстовый 50

 DisplayControl:  Поле

 SourceField:  GPS

 3G Текстовый 50

 DisplayControl:  Поле

 SourceField:  3G

 

Таблица: Фирма производителя 

 Имя Тип Размер

 Фирма_производителя Длинное целое 4

 DisplayControl:  Поле со списком

 RowSource:  SELECT Товар.Код_товара, Товар.Фирма_производителя, Товар.Модель_телефона

FROM Товар ORDER BY [Модель_телефона], [Код_товара], [Фирма_производителя];

 RowSourceType:  Таблица или запрос

 SourceField:  Фирма_производителя

 Индекс Текстовый 50

 DisplayControl:  Поле

 SourceField:  Индекс

 

 Адрес Текстовый 50

 DisplayControl:  Поле

 SourceField:  Адрес

 

 Контактное_лицо Текстовый 255

 DisplayControl:  Поле

 SourceField:  Контактное_лицо

 

 Телефон Текстовый 50

 DisplayControl:  Поле

 SourceField:  Телефон

 

 


Формы редактирования и заполнения таблиц

«Склад»

Форма: Заказ

Форма: Клиент

Форма: Фирма производителя

Форма: Товар


Запросы в БД «Склад»

Запрос №1 «По наличию GPS-модуля в телефоне»

Запрос предназначен для покупателя телефона.

SELECT Товар.GPS, Товар.Модель_телефона FROM Товар WHERE (((Товар.GPS) Like "*" & [Наличие встроенного модуля GPS] & "*") AND ((Товар.Модель_телефона) Like "*" & [Введите нужную Вам марку] & "*")) WITH OWNERACCESS OPTION;

Запрос №2 «Дата заказа»

Запрос предназначен для покупателя телефона.

SELECT Заказ.*, Заказ.Дата_заказа FROM Заказ WHERE (((Заказ.Дата_заказа) Like "*" & [Введите дату заказа] & "*")) WITH OWNERACCESS OPTION;

Запрос №3 «Доступная цена»

Запрос предназначен для покупателя телефона.

SELECT Товар.*, Товар.Цена FROM Товар WHERE (((Товар.Цена)<[Введите доступную для Вас цену])) ORDER BY Товар.Цена;

Запрос №4 «Заказчик»

Запрос предназначен для покупателя телефона.

SELECT Клиент.ФИО_клиента, Заказ.Код_товара FROM Клиент INNER JOIN Заказ ON Клиент.Код_клиента=Заказ.Код_клиента WHERE (((Клиент.ФИО_клиента) Like "*" & [Введите фамилию заказчика] & "*"));

Запрос №5 «Код телефона»

Запрос предназначен для покупателя телефона.

SELECT Товар.Модель_телефона, Товар.Код_товара FROM Товар WHERE (((Товар.Код_товара) Like "*" & [Введите нужный Вам код телефона] & "*")) WITH OWNERACCESS OPTION

 

Запрос №6 «М-Медиа возможности»

Запрос предназначен для покупателя телефона.

SELECT Товар.Модель_телефона, Товар. [Встроенная_фотокамера (Mpix)], Товар.Медиа_плеер, Товар.[FM-радио] FROM Товар WHERE (((Товар.Модель_телефона) Like "*" & [Введите модель телефона] &

Запрос №7  «Модель телефона»

Запрос предназначен для покупателя телефона.

SELECT Товар.*, Товар.Модель_телефона FROM Товар WHERE (((Товар.Модель_телефона) Like "*" & [Введите нужную Вам модель телефона] & "*")) WITH OWNERACCESS OPTION;

 

Запрос №8  «Пределы цен телефонов»

Запрос предназначен для покупателя телефона.

SELECT Товар.Фирма_производителя, Max(Товар.Цена) AS [Max-Цена], Min(Товар.Цена) AS [Min-Цена] FROM Товар GROUP BY Товар.Фирма_производителя HAVING (((Товар.Фирма_производителя) Like "*" & [Введите фирму производителя] & "*"));

 

Запрос №9  «Производитель»

Запрос предназначен для покупателя телефона.

SELECT [Фирма производителя]. Фирма_производителя, [Фирмапроизводителя]. Индекс, [Фирма производителя]. Адрес, [Фирма производителя].Контактное_лицо, [Фирма производителя].Телефон FROM [Фирма производителя];

Запрос №10  «Смартфон»

Запрос предназначен для покупателя телефона.

SELECT Товар.Модель_телефона, Товар.Смартфон FROM Товар WHERE (((Товар.Смартфон) Like "*" & [Смартфон_(да/нет)] & "*"));


Отчеты в БД «Склад»

Запрос №1 «GPS-модуль»

GPS нет

Модель_телефона Nokia 6500 classic

GPS нет

Модель_телефона Nokia 6501

Запрос №2 «Дата заказа»

Код_заказа 1

Дата_заказа 02.05.2009 10:53:00

Код_клиента 1

Код_товара -12684685

Количество_телефоно 5

Оплата 02.05.2009

№_счет 23458976655

 

Запрос №3 «Доступная цена»

Код_товара -1268468547

 Цена 1 030р.

 Модель_телефона Nokia 1200

 

Запрос №4 «Заказчик»

ФИО_клиента Самарина К.Н.

 Код_товара 127038340

Запрос №5 «Код телефона»

Модель_телефона Sony Ericsson W580i

Код_товара 898033205

Запрос №6 «М-Медиа возможности»

Модель_телефона Samsung M150

Встроенная_фотокамера (Mpix) 0,3

FM-радио да

Медиа_плеер да

Запрос №7  «Модель телефона»

Код_товара -1268468547 Цена 1 030р.

Модель_телефона Nokia 1200

Фирма_производит Nokia Blutooht-соединение нет

Масса (г) 77 WiFi-соединение нет

Размеры (мм) 44x10218 Смартфон нет

Тип_карты_памяти нет Touch_Screen нет

Объем_внутренней_памяти 4 GPS нет

Медиа_плеер нет 3G да

FM-радио нет

Встроенная_фотокамера (Mpix) нет

Java-приложения нет

Время_работы_в_режиме_ожидани 390

Время_работы_в_режиме_разговора 7

 

Запрос №8  «Пределы цен телефонов»

Фирма_производителя Nokia

 Max-Цена 14

 Min-Цена 1

Запрос №9  «Производитель»

Фирма_производите Nokia

Индекс 34516734

Адрес г. Москва, ул. Ленина,58

Контактное_лицо Зубов Валерийй Вительевич

Телефон 467-467-77

Фирма_производите LG

Индекс 34516732

Адрес г. Москва, ул.Кирова,8

Контактное_лицо Светикова Раиса Павловна

Телефон 256-789-34

Фирма_производите Sony

Индекс 34516731

Адрес г. Москва, ул. Горького,89

Контактное_лицо Добрынин Петр Михайлович

Телефон 134-679-88

Фирма_производите Samsung

Индекс 34516733

Адрес г. Москва, пер. Пушкина, 17

Контактное_лицо Березов Роман Алексеевич

Телефон 321-786-45

Запрос №10  «Смартфон»

Смартфон да

        Модель_телефона


 

А также другие работы, которые могут Вас заинтересовать

59417. Сценарій свята. Наш весільний ювілей 51.5 KB
  Зала, де буде відбуватися вечір, святково прикрашена. На столиках - букети квітів. Окремо, біля самого сценічного майданчика, накриті столики для сімейних пар, що святкують у цей день свій ювілей. Для кожної пари - окремий столик. На початку вечора столи ще не накриті. Вони прикрашаються під час дії.
59418. Cценарій свята: Ой на Івана та й на Купала 44 KB
  В давні часи у предків наших Коли сонце Богом величали Родилося прекрасне свято Яке Купалом люди всі назвали. Тріщать усі сороки на вербі Що Купала свято на селі Що зібралось люду як квітів у полі Хай вас обминає лихо і горе.
59419. Поет - виразник дум народних: методично-бібліографічні рекомендації до 195-річчя від дня народження Т.Г.Шевченко 38 KB
  Він поет усього людства так сказала про Тараса Григоровича Шевченка відома англійська політична діячка Полін Бентлі. 9 березня минає 190 років від дня народження великого українського поета а рік 2004 проголошений Президентом України роком вшанування пам’яті Тараса Шевченка.
59420. Рідна мова - краю батьківського пісня 42.5 KB
  Рідна мова Рідна мова Що в єдине нас злива Перша пісня колискова. 3й учень: В кому думка прагне слова Хто в майбутнім хоче жить Той всім серцем закричить: В рідній школі рідна мова В рідній школі рідна мова...
59421. Свято української писанки 48.5 KB
  Церква пристосувала язичний культ писанки як знака сонця і оновлення життя і ввела його у свято Великодня як символ Христового воскресіння. 1 ведуча: Існує багато легенд про писанки і крашанки. Наші предки вірили у чарівну силу писанки і крашанки.
59422. Сценарій лялькового спектаклю: Сигареті – ні! 31.5 KB
  Дія ІІВедучий: Хто стрибає так завзято Це ж бо зайчики-близнята. Один зайчик тікає а другий підходить до Лисички Зайчик: Ти лисичко все торгуєш І без діла не сумуєш Лисичка: Так Ведучий: Йому лисичка каже Лисичка: В магазині я на стражі. Дія ІІІ Ведучий: В магазинчик лісовий Іде Півник молодий.
59423. Сценарій свята присвяченого Дню літньої людини 37 KB
  Виходять ведуча з дівчинкою у дівчинки в руках червона троянда. Коли восени раптом наступає весна а взимку розпускаються троянди бере троянду в дівчинки символ вірності й любові ДІВЧИНКА: А коли ж таке трапляється ВЕДУЧА: Таке трапляється копи людина любить.
59424. Нестандартний урок-гра з геометрії у 5 класі “Турнiр допитливих” 281 KB
  Журі рахує бали або в цілому оцінює виступ в кожному з турів для команди а також для найбільш активних учасників змагання якщо зрозуміло що конкретні бали зароблені для команди одним із учасників то для нього відкривається особистий рахунок до якого бали додаються протягом гри....
59425. Cценарій: Дорога і діти 40.5 KB
  Правила руху в нашій країні Для пішоходів усюди єдині Знати добре їх всі повинні: І дівчатка і хлоп’ятка І зайці і тигренятка А також дорослі люди От тоді порядок буде. Всім місця вистачить.